Psychoanalysis
A method of psychological therapy originated by Sigmund Freud focusing on exploring unconscious motives and conflicts.
Repressed
A psychological term referring to the unconscious blocking of undesirable or uncomfortable thoughts, feelings, or memories from conscious awareness.
Catharsis
A process of releasing and thereby providing relief from strong or repressed emotions, often through art, drama, or psychological means.
Humanistic Therapies
A group of psychotherapies that emphasize personal growth and the concept of self-actualization.
